Abstract
An energy absorbing system. The energy absorbing system spanning a roadway and including a net spanning the roadway, the net having a connecting member coupled to a top member, a middle member and a bottom member, and a mat arranged on the roadway, having a plurality of recesses to accommodate the net, when the net is in a lowered position.
